Volunteering at the Museum

The Canada Aviation and Space Museum is proud and fortunate to have so many volunteers taking part in its many projects. Each year, over 200 volunteers contribute on average 14,300 volunteer hours to the Museum.

The activities performed by volunteers at the Museum are quite varied. Our volunteers animate craft workshops and/or prepare materials for these; provide interpretation of the Cessna aircraft and of selected aircraft cockpits to our visitors; scan archival photographs; write essays for our website; give tours of the Museum collection; help catalogue the collection and copy loaned logbooks.

We have “seasonal” volunteers - for example, students who help out with our summer programs; we have “special events” volunteers - who give their time and their much appreciated input and energy to make sure our special events, such as our Holiday programming, our spring break events and Canada Day run very smoothly. Lastly, we have “regular” volunteers - who come week after week to research or share their knowledge of the aircraft in our collection; or to help prepare craft items for our Children’s Workshops.

North Star Project

As a pilot project in the area of conservation and restoration of artifacts, the Museum is involving volunteers in all aspects of initial work toward preserving and restoring its historic Canadair North Star aircraft. Volunteer roles include fundraising and documentation as well as limited work on the aircraft. Volunteers are selected from among candidates put forward by a group of supporters for this effort, Project North Star. More information can be found on the group’s website, www.projectnorthstar.ca.
